New Pacific Metals Corp. is a Canadian exploration and development company with three precious metal projects in Bolivia. This article reports the company's continued advancement at its Carangas silver-gold project and Silver Sand silver project in Bolivia, including progress in community engagement, government support, permitting, and development milestones.

In 2025, New Pacific Metals advanced the conversion of Carangas exploration licenses to administrative mining contracts, secured a favorable community vote to proceed with consultation activities, and began negotiating a long-term framework agreement. The company is planning work for a feasibility study supported by more than 30,000 metres of infill and exploration drilling in 2026.

At Silver Sand, the company regained full site access after halting illegal artisanal mining, received long-term legal protection through an amparo ruling, rebuilt community relations, and is working toward framework agreements that would allow environmental studies to restart in 2026.

The Silver Sand project is New Pacific Metals' flagship project and has the potential to be developed into one of the world's largest silver mines, making its progress particularly important for the company's future.

The Carangas project is a robust, high-margin silver-lead-zinc project that the company is actively advancing alongside its Silver Sand project.

Both the Carangas and Silver Sand projects are located in Bolivia. The article notes renewed government support for foreign investment in Bolivia, which is facilitating the company's progress.

In addition to Carangas and Silver Sand, New Pacific Metals has the Silverstrike project where a discovery drill program was completed in 2022.
